| lands·man [ lntsmən ] (plural lands·leit [ lnts lt ]) |
noun |
|
| Definition: |
| |
Jewish countryman: a fellow Jew, usually one from the same district or area, originally in Eastern Europe
|
| [Mid-20th century. Via Yiddish< Middle High German lantsman "man from the (same) country"] |
